Keeogo

"Keeogo is a computer-controlled lower extremity motorized orthosis worn over the user's hips and legs. The controller box contains sensors that supply information about the kinematics and the kinetics of the user's lower extremities and includes software that recognizes the user's mobility intentions. The system is powered by a lithium-polymer battery. The leg brace assembly is mainly comprised of the actuator, the electronic boards, hip joint, and soft goods (cuffs, belts) for affixing the assembly to the user's legs. The waist belt comes in various sizes adapted to each wearer, and adds additional support of the device on the user.~Keeogo does not initiate any movement but waits for the user's lead. Once the user makes the first move, Keeogo assists according to the activity. The individual must be able to initiate and terminate steps."

Traditional Stair Training

Individuals will participate in traditional stair training physical therapy for the same duration of time as Group 1.
